  • Consulate hasn't returned original Surrender Certificate

    Hi All,

    I got my US citizenship in July 2010 and applied for OCI card in Aug. As the OCI was being delayed and I had to travel to India in Dec I applied for a single entry visa.

    Along with the required docs that Travisa had asked me to enclose, I had also included the original canceled Indian passport and original surrender certificate (checklist did not mention whether they needed the copy or original). I got my visa in 6 days and they returned the canceled Indian passport but not the surrender certificate.

    I called Travisa and they are claiming they are not responsible and that the Indian consulate would have it. I have written to the consulate but don't expect any response. I need to collect my OCI card once it arrives and will need this surrender certificate. What can I do at this point and are there any chances of the Indian consulate holding on to my surrender certificate until then?
